@charset "utf-8";
.main {
}
body {
margin: 0;
padding: 0;
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 12px;
color: #4D4D4D;
background: #1F3149 url(../images/main_bck.jpg) top left repeat-x;
padding-top: 5px;
}
a {
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 12px;
color: #4D4D4D;
text-decoration: none;
}
a:hover {
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 12px;
color: #4D4D4D;
text-decoration: underline;
}
a.foot_link {
font-family: Tahoma;
font-size: 12px;
color: #5a769d;
}
a.of1 {
display: block;
padding-left: 63px;
width: 300px;
background: #E7E8EA url(../images/arrow1.jpg) top left no-repeat;
margin-bottom: 1px;
padding-top: 2px;
padding-bottom: 4px;
}
a.of1:hover {
background: #E7E8EA url(../images/arrow2.jpg) top left no-repeat;
}
a.of2 {
display: block;
padding-left: 63px;
width: 300px;
padding-top: 5px;
padding-bottom: 5px;
background: #F3F3F3;
margin-bottom: 1px;
text-decoration: underline;
}
a.f_link {
font-family: Tahoma;
font-size: 12px;
color: #5a769d;
}
#main_frame {
width: 980px;
height: 100%;
text-align: left;
}
#search_bar {
float: left;
width: 941px;
height: 32px;
padding-top: 7px;
background: url(../images/top_search.jpg) top left no-repeat;
text-align: right;
}
#lang_bar {
float: right;
width: 39x;
height: 39px;
}
input.search_input {
width: 160px;
height: 21px;
background: none;
border: none;
}
#menu {
width: 980px;
height: 29px;
text-align: left;
}
#main_content {
width: 980px;
height: 100%;
background: #FFFFFF url(../images/text_back_top.jpg) top left repeat-x;
}
#left_column {
float: left;
width: 555px;
padding-left: 12px;
padding-right: 17px;
text-align: left;
}
#part {
padding-left: 12px;
background: #FFFFFF;
}
#right_column {
float: right;
width: 363px;
padding-left: 16px;
padding-right: 17px;
text-align: left;
}
#contacts {
clear: both;
margin-left: 12px;
margin-right: 17px;
width: 941px;
padding: 5px;
border-top: solid 1px #DBDBDB;
border-bottom: solid 1px #DBDBDB;
background: #F7F7F7;
}
#page_border {
width: 980px;
background: url(../images/page_break.png) top left repeat-y;
}
div.page_title {
width: 100%;
font-family: Arial, Helvetica, sans-serif;
font-weight: bold;
font-size: 22px;
color: #142338;
padding-bottom: 4px;
margin-bottom: 5px;
border-bottom: solid 1px #DBDBDB;
}
a.pt {
font-family: Arial, Helvetica, sans-serif;
font-weight: bold;
font-size: 22px;
color: #142338;
}
div.page_title2 {
width: 100%;
font-family: Arial, Helvetica, sans-serif;
font-weight: bold;
font-size: 22px;
color: #DBDBDB;
padding-bottom: 4px;
margin-bottom: 5px;
border-bottom: solid 1px #DBDBDB;
}

font.bblue {
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 18px;
color: #0F8AD7;
}
font.mblue {
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 14px;
color: #0F8AD7;
}
font.sblue {
font-family: Verdana, Arial, Helvetica, sans-serif;
font-size: 10px;
color: #0F8AD7;
}
a.stro {
	background-color: #FFFFFF;
	border: 1px solid #0F8AD7;
	color: #0F8AD7;
	margin: 2px 5px;
	padding: 2px 5px;
	text-decoration: none;
	line-height: 35px;
}
a.stro:hover {
	background-color: #0F8AD7;
	border: 1px solid #ffffff;
	color: #ffffff;
	margin: 2px 5px;
	padding: 2px 5px;
	text-decoration: none;
}
a.aktywna_strona {
	background-color: #0F8AD7;
	border: 1px solid #ffffff;
	color: #ffffff;
	margin: 2px 5px;
	padding: 2px 5px;
	text-decoration: none;
	
}
div.c_block {
float: left;
width:167px;
height: 79px;
background: #FFFFFF;
border: solid 1px #DBDBDB;
padding: 4px;
margin: 4px;
text-align:left;
}
#footer {
width: 980px;
height: 125px;
background: url(../images/footer.jpg) top left repeat-x;
color: #4c6384;
}
#f_menu {
width: 970px;
padding-top: 10px;
padding-left: 10px;
color: #5a769d;
}
